ASHEVILLE, N.C. (AP) – The North Carolina authorities claim that the allegation that a 7-week-old baby was abducted was found to be groundless and that the mother was charged with attempted murder after the infant's discovery at the bottom from a ravine.

Henderson County Sheriff Lowell Griffin announced Friday that Krista Noelle Madden, 35, is now in jail for first degree murder.

The sheriff said deputies had met Madden on a nearby rural road Thursday night, and that she had initially claimed that she had escaped from the kidnappers who had taken her baby.

Griffin said that a woman later called 911 with good news. She heard the infant's faint cries and sent her husband up a ravine to retrieve it. His car seat was found nearby.
